Abstract

The invention relates to the technical field of neurosurgery auxiliary equipment, in particular to a head fixing device for neurosurgery nursing, which comprises an installation plate, wherein a circular groove is formed in the top end of the installation plate, a rotating table is rotationally arranged in the circular groove, arc-shaped sleeve plates which are symmetrically arranged are fixedly arranged on two sides of the top end of the rotating table respectively, threaded through holes are formed in the middle parts of the side surfaces of the arc-shaped sleeve plates, a pushing screw rod is connected to the threaded through holes in a threaded mode, and a clamping block is rotationally connected to one end, extending into the inner side of each arc-shaped sleeve plate, of each pushing; an L-shaped fixed plate is fixedly arranged at one side of the two groups of arc-shaped sleeve plates at the top end of the rotating table. The device has different installation modes when in use, can be properly adjusted according to a specific sickbed, and is convenient for limiting and fixing the penetrated conduit; when the head of the patient is fixed, the head can be limited and fixed from two sides, and can be clamped from the upper part of the head to a certain extent, so that a better clamping effect is achieved.

Head fixing device for neurosurgical care
Technical Field
The invention relates to the technical field of neurosurgical auxiliary equipment, in particular to a head fixing device for neurosurgical nursing.
Background
Neurosurgery is a branch of surgery, and is a branch of surgery, which is based on surgery as a main treatment means, and is used for researching the injury, inflammation, tumor, deformity and certain genetic metabolic disorders or dysfunctional diseases of human nervous systems, such as brain, spinal cord and peripheral nervous systems, and related auxiliary mechanisms, such as skull, scalp, cerebral vessels and meninges, by using a unique neurosurgical research method: the etiology and pathogenesis of epilepsy, Parkinson's disease, neuralgia and other diseases, and explores a high, precise and advanced discipline of new diagnosis, treatment and prevention technology.
In the process of neurosurgical care, in order to facilitate the nursing process and the rehabilitation process of a patient, the head of the patient is usually fixed by means of a fixing device, but the head of the patient needs to be clamped from all sides when being fixed, but because the body type and the head type of the patient are different, the existing device has no good adaptability, and the head of the patient is easily extruded greatly when the device is not used properly in the using process, so that discomfort is easily caused to the patient, the nursing effect is influenced, and therefore the head fixing device for neurosurgical care is provided.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ments.
Referring to fig. 1-5, a head fixing device for neurosurgical care comprises a mounting plate 1, wherein a circular groove is formed in the top end of the mounting plate 1, a rotating table 2 is rotatably arranged in the circular groove, arc-shaped sleeve plates 8 which are symmetrically arranged are fixedly arranged on two sides of the top end of the rotating table 2 respectively, threaded through holes are formed in the middle of the side surfaces of the arc-shaped sleeve plates 8, a pushing screw 6 is connected to the threaded through holes in a threaded mode, and a clamping block 7 is rotatably connected to one end, extending into the inner side of the arc-shaped sleeve plate 8, of the pushing screw 6; the top of the rotating table 2 is fixedly provided with an L-shaped fixing plate 13 at one side of the two sets of arc-shaped sleeve plates 8, the top end of a horizontal support arm of the L-shaped fixing plate 13 is fixedly provided with an air pump 9, both ends of the air pump 9 are both connected with air guide tubes 10, one set of air guide tubes 10 penetrate through the horizontal support arm of the L-shaped fixing plate 13 and extend to the lower part of the horizontal support arm, and the bottom end of the air guide tubes 10 is connected with an air.
Further, the both sides of mounting panel 1 all are equipped with three groups of recesses, and be equipped with in the recess interpolation and insert and establish board 4, one side of inserting and establishing board 4 is equipped with the connecting ear spare that corresponds with the recess, all be equipped with circular through-hole on the connecting ear spare, and be equipped with the screw through-hole that corresponds with circular through-hole in the recess department on mounting panel 1, mounting panel 1 has the locking screw 5 that runs through and insert circular through-hole on establishing board 4 in circular through-hole department threaded connection, conveniently realize its and mounting panel 1 between fixed connection, be convenient for carry out the adjustment of first form picture 1 and second form picture 2.
Specifically, the L-shaped clamping plates 3 are fixedly mounted on one sides of the inserting plates 4, the edges of the horizontal support arms of the L-shaped clamping plates 3 are provided with circular through holes in the vertical direction, screws are arranged at the positions of the threaded through holes, and the horizontal support arms of the L-shaped clamping plates 3 are provided with guide pipe penetrating holes in the horizontal direction, so that the guide pipes are convenient to penetrate.
Further, the bottom of rotating platform 2 is equipped with the symmetry and is equipped with two sets of bar recesses, and its one side runs through at bar recess department and is equipped with conflict screw rod 16, and conflict screw rod 16 stretches into the inboard one end fixed mounting of bar recess has stripper plate 17, and the bottom of rotating platform 2 is connected with deflection touch panel 15 at bar recess internal rotation, and deflects touch panel 15 and highly flushes with stripper plate 17, conveniently contradicts the top of mounting panel 1, the locking after the angular adjustment of being convenient for.
Furthermore, one end of the propelling screw 6 is connected with a circular step 14, and the clamping block 7 is provided with a through hole matched with the propelling screw 6 and the circular step 14, so that falling off is avoided.
Further, the bottom end of the horizontal arm of the L-shaped fixing plate 13 is fixedly provided with the guide plates 12 at two sides of the air bag 11, so as to ensure that the air bag 11 is smoothly pressed downwards in the process of swelling, and thus the head of the patient is pressed.
The working process is as follows: in the using process, firstly, the head of a patient is leaned on the top of the rotating table 2, then the two groups of clamping blocks 7 are enabled to be close to each other by rotating the pushing screw 6, so that the head of the patient is fixedly clamped from two sides of the head of the patient, then the air bag 11 is expanded by starting the air pump 9, the patient is extruded and fixed from the upper part of the forehead of the patient, and the head of the patient is clamped from three directions;
in the using process, the rotating table 2 can be adjusted to adjust the angle according to the using condition, after the adjustment is finished, the interference screw 16 at the bottom end of the rotating table 2 is rotated to drive the extrusion plate 17 to advance, so that the deflection contact plate 15 deflects, the deflection contact plate 15 is abutted against the upper end face of the mounting plate 1, and the rotating table 2 after the angle adjustment is locked;
in the process of installation and use, in the first form, the L-shaped clamping plate 3 can be arranged below the mounting plate 1, then the whole device is clamped on a sickbed, and screws are screwed in through threaded through holes in the L-shaped clamping plate 3, so that the device is clamped on the sickbed and is convenient to use;
under the second form, through making L-shaped clamp plate 3 fix in the top of mounting panel 1, can be through inserting from inserting establish board 4 and mounting panel 1 on the screw this moment for the screw directly wears to establish into on the bed board, thereby makes the device direct mount on the top of bed board, can follow the pipe on the 3 horizontal support arms of L-shaped clamp plate this moment and wear to establish that the hole department of wearing to carry out the pipe, makes things convenient for the use of neurosurgery nursing head fixed process.
